Missing Pikachu

I never really realized how much I miss my home country until I read this nostalgic entry from my friend Genefel‘s blog. I have been away from the Philippines for nearly two years now. Come the first of October 2009, it will be exactly two years to the day.

To be honest, I miss so many things from my hometown, the beautiful coastal Iloilo City, foremost of which are my family, friends, old colleagues, the accessible public transport system, and the delicious, affordable food.

I am dying for a piece of Jolibee Chicken Joy or a slice of Andok’s liempo. Or at least a proper KFC Original Recipe meal, with steaming-hot gravy and a cup of rice.

However, I miss my pet Japanese Spitz doggie, Pikachu (yes, shamelessly named after the perky, literally electrifying Pokemon), much, much more than all the aforementioned Pinoy culinary delights combined.

Pikachu
Pikachu up close

Pikachu
Pikachu from another angle

Pikachu
Pikachu giving me a wet kiss on the cheek!

The above photos were taken back in 2007, give or take few months before I left for Oman. I found all these files from the memory card of my trusty Nokia 6600. Apologies for the not-so-high quality of the images!

Pikachu is not a pure Japanese Spitz. Her mother, Choco, was, but her father was apparently a strapping poodle. Thus, you can see that Pikachu has inherited her sire’s big eyes and floppy ears.

My doggie has been with me since May 2003. She was so tiny when she first arrived at our home, being only a few months old back then. She didn’t know how to eat from her pet bowl, but would guzzle milk like there’s no tomorrow.

Pikachu grew fast and shed and grew back her thick, fluffy, white fur even more quickly. She liked to eat my favorite food as well – chicken liver, baked ziti with mixed tomato and carbonara sauce, roasted and butter-fried chicken, among many others.

I intend to go home early next year, perhaps sometime during the first calendar quarter. I will finally see my pet in person again, not just from a fuzzy webcam feed.

My mother always tells me over the phone that my baby has gained lots of weight because she now has even more food to eat, what with yours truly working abroad and all!
